Living in seclusion and despair, a carpenter tries to escape his misery by fitting himself inside his handmade sofa in order to get himself out of his workshop and live vicariously in a hotel café, but ends up in a famous writer’s house about whom he has been obsessing for a while.

About the Director

Golnoush Ansari is an Iranian filmmaker. She studied graphic design in art school, then completed both her bachelor’s and masters degree at Art and Architecture Azad University of Tehran in the field Directing/Dramatic Arts. While studying, she directed the play “Hedda Gabler” written by Henrik Ibsen which was performed at the Art Center in Tehran (Khaneh Honarmandan).
